Implementation Analyst 1801

MeridianLinkUnited StatesRemote, Onsite

Job Summary


As an Implementation Analyst at MeridianLink, you’ll play a key role in delivering software solutions to our clients. You’ll lead the full lifecycle of software deployments—from onboarding and configuration to training and ongoing support—ensuring a smooth and successful experience for both new and existing customers.

Responsibilities


-Guide clients through the implementation of MeridianLink’s software, offering best practices and tailored recommendations.-Manage onboarding activities, including system connectivity and third-party integrations.-Serve as the primary point of contact for clients throughout the deployment process, ensuring clear communication and timely delivery.-Collaborate with internal teams to align project goals and resolve issues proactively.-Track project milestones and ensure all deliverables are met on schedule.-Identify opportunities to improve client outcomes and contribute ideas to enhance our products and services.

Qualifications, Skills, & Abilities


-2–4 years of experience in software implementation, client services, or a related field.-Bachelor’s degree in a relevant discipline.-Strong working knowledge of Microsoft systems and tools.-Excellent communication and organizational skills.-A collaborative mindset with the ability to manage multiple priorities effectively.-A proactive approach to problem-solving and client engagement.Apply for this job
